Angina pectoris is a clinical syndrome caused by coronary artery insufficiency, acute myocardial ischemia and hypoxia. Angina

pectoris is mainly caused by atherosclerosis of coronary artery blood vessels, which causes myocardial insufficiency caused by narrowing of blood lumen, resulting in chest pain, chest tightness, sweating, palpitations and other symptoms. Chest pain is mainly manifested as tightness in the precordial area, angina pectoris, crushing pain behind the sternum, and may also radiate to the upper limbs, lower jaw and throat, etc., resulting in corresponding pain. If the above symptoms are found, timely treatment and treatment are required.
